  Abstract


Crime forecasting and prediction using machine learning has become an important field of study in recent years. By analyzing historical crime data, machine learning algorithms can identify patterns and trends that help predict the likelihood of future crimes occurring in specific areas or times. Every nation needs to prioritize its efforts in the areas of criminal investigation and prevention. The number of criminal cases in India and other countries is increasing at a rapid place, which has resulted in an increasing number of active cases. Keeping up with the growing quantity of criminal cases is becoming more and more challenging. Preventing criminal behavior in a given area requires an understanding of its trends. Having a comprehensive understanding of the patterns of criminal conduct prevalent in a certain area might enhance the efficacy of crime-solving organizations. Despite the significant and ongoing issue of crime against women, women's safety and protection are primary concerns. This work uses ensemble methods to anticipate crime patterns that could emerge in a given area.
